A man having a weight of 150 lb crouches down on the end of a diving board as shown In this position the radius of gyration about his center of gravity is kG = 1.2 ft. While holding this position at θ = 0°, he rotates about his toes at A until he loses contact with the board when θ = 90°. If he remains rigid, determine approximately how many revolutions he makes before striking the water after falling 30 ft.
